For anyone thinking about this, some more info:
As far as networking goes, you can either connect to your network via regular ethernet cables, but if you want to connect to a wirelss network, you must either use a wireless bridge or a wireless access point connected to the network jack. The USB port is not supported yet, so you cannot use a regular USB wireless adapter.
The only downfall with using wireless is that the bandwidth will not lend itself to streaming files to other RTVs or DVArchive. I ended up just running another network cable to my 5040.

You'll find that the record quality plays a much bigger role in streaming than anything else. I can barely stream "high" quality over a 100mbs wired connection. If the replay is doing ANYTHING, it gets very choppy and out of sync. I can stream "medium" quality shows just fine when the replay is turned off. (You turn the unit off, but can still access it via your computer.)
